Wire the Switch

Provide low-voltge AC or DC power to the switch by using the screw terminals
at the top and bottom of the switch. The AC connector is at the top of the
switch. The DC connector is at the bottom of the switch.

Wire the Switch for AC Operation

This table shows pinouts for the low-voltge AC power supply cable.

Follow these steps to wire the switch.

1.

Make sure that power to the power supply is turned off.

2.

Make sure you have the proper gauge of wire for your power supply.

Minimum wire gauge is 1.5 mm

2

(16 AWG).

3.

Strip approximately 9 mm (0.35 in.) from each end of the wire.

4.

If the connector is already installed in the switch (at the top of the
switch; see item 1), use a screwdriver to gently pry the connector from
the switch.

ATTENTION: T

o comply with the CE Low Voltage Directive (LVD), this

equipment must be powered from a source compliant with Safety Extra
Low-voltage (SELV) or Protected Extra Low Voltage (PELV).

To comply with UL restrictions, this equipment must be powered
from a source compliant with Class 2.
